Referendum – Megan Ritchie, Lisa Hintermeister, Sean Foley

· Presented by representatives from the CQC – Richfield Citizens for a Quality Community

· Why Levy Vote? Must be renewed every 10 years and current levy is expiring

· Richfield is looking to maintain current course offerings in a highly competitive niche with St Louis Park, Edina and Bloomington.

· Ballot question is on the BACK of the BALLOT. There are two questions on the referendum.

o The first is for maintaining the current level of funding. There would be no increase in property taxes

o The second question is for a small increase for inflation. This question will have a very small impact on home owner’s property taxes. The average cost would be $16 per year on a $160,000 house. This equates to only $1.66 per month.

· Voters would need to vote the same way on each question.

· The benefits to our community are immense – increase in property values; stronger communities tend to support local businesses, non-public schools and students benefit from services through the public schools and are impacted by cuts; well-educated students are better prepared for higher education, employment and citizenship.

· Results of a failed referendum (on both questions) would result in less reading and basic skills support; reduced options for classes such as gifted and talented, advanced placement, specials, etc.

· Richfield cost per student is far below our surrounding communities as far as funding for pupil. The cost per Richfield student is almost 30% less than the most expensive cost per student in the St. Louis Park District.

· Here are the consequences of the vote results:

o If both fail - $3,760,000 cuts will be needed

o If first question passes and 2nd fails - $1.5 million in cuts are needed

o If both questions pass, no new money from state $1.2 million in cuts are still needed.
